为什么带约束的通用扩展方法不被识别为扩展方法?
可能的重复: 通用扩展方法不进行类型推断 考虑两种方法: public static IEnumerable Merge (this IEnumerable> coll) public static IEnumerable M…
TFS - 数据库部署 - 设置 CHECK 或 NOCHECK 约束
我们当前使用的是 Visual Studio 2010,并且有一个包含所有数据库对象的数据库项目。我们通常通过构建脚本将数据库部署到 CI、QA 和 UAT 环境中。对于…
当一个列值依赖于另一列值时的实体框架代码优先约束
我有以下模型: class RentOrder { public DateTime StartDate { get; set; } public DateTime EndDate { get; set; } } 如何在 Entity Framework Cod…
如何指定 .NET 泛型约束中不允许的类型?
是否可以在泛型类上指定不允许某些类型的约束?我不知道这是否可能,如果可能,我不确定语法是什么。就像: public class Blah where : !string { } …
即使设置了主键约束,SQL 表继承也会导致基表中出现重复记录
我有一个问题,假设我有一个由学生表和教师表继承的人员表。如果我执行 INSERT INTO 学生和 INSERT INTO 教师并指定人员表的主键 (P_Id) 例如, INSER…
ALTER TABLE约束问题
我正在尝试运行以下 SQL 语句: IF OBJECT_ID('MyTable') IS NOT NULL DROP TABLE MyTable SELECT a.UserId INTO MyTable FROM UsersTable a WHERE a.…
使用受约束泛型类型 C# 的静态方法
我有一个泛型类: public class Foo where T: Interface { } T 被迫实现的接口在其内部定义了 2 个静态方法。 在构造函数中,我希望能够基本上执行以…
mySQL 可以根据另一列将特定列定义为 UNIQUE 吗?
假设我有一张表: CREATE TABLE `ml_vendor_refs` ( `id` int(11) NOT NULL AUTO_INCREMENT, `ml_id` int(11) NOT NULL, `ven_id` int(11) NOT NULL, …
Android SQLite:约束失败错误代码 19
我执行了以下sql: 更新记录集out_ payment = 4 where out_ payment = 4; 记录的out_ payment 被定义为Integer 并引用Payment(id) 我可以确保4 是付款…
postgresql:错误重复键值违反唯一约束
这个问题已经有几个人问过,但我的问题似乎不同。 实际上,我必须将 postgresql 中不同数据库中的相同结构表合并到一个新的数据库中。我正在做的是,…
检查列是否为空或引用其他列的约束?
是否可以(在 PostgreSQL 中)制定一个约束,规定某列必须为空或包含另一个表中另一列的值?换句话说,将 CHECK 约束与 FOREIGN KEY 约束结合起来? …
如何在不使用触发器的情况下为oracle中的列设置条件DEFAULT值?
如何在不使用触发器的情况下为oracle中的列设置条件DEFAULT值? 我想实现以下需求: 如果“flag1”=1,则 Newfield 列的默认值必须为“4”。 如果“fl…